Hirsch Summary
A and B mutually swore when entering into a business transaction that they would neither provide guarantees nor engage in games of chance. When A learned that B had violated this agreement in one aspect, he dissolved the partnership and refused to bear the loss resulting directly from the regular business. Isaac ben Salomo Saruco deems this action inappropriate; A can only dissolve the partnership for future transactions.
